Bosch Group Posts Solid Growth In Hungary
- 22 May 2012 9:00 AM
- business
Revenues of industrial group Bosch in Hungary rose 27% in 2011 to Ft 527 billion, head of Hungarian operations Javier Gonzalez Pareja announced last week. Sales rose 13% to Ft 134 billion on the domestic market mainly in the auto parts segment. Bosch added 1,700 new jobs in Hungary last year to about 8,000.
Al Habtoor Buys Le Meridien Budapest
- 8 May 2012 9:04 AM
- business
Dubai group Al Habtoor purchased the five-star Budapest Le Meridien hotel, in a contract signed in Budapest on Monday. Chairman Khalaf Ahmed Habtoor said they are planning for the long term in Hungary and may purchase further hotels or development sites. He neither confirmed nor denied the reported $80 million purchase price.

Online Discount Bank Registered In Hungary
- 17 Jan 2012 8:04 AM
- business
"The Company Court has officially registered Webbank, founded to assist borrowers in converting their foreign-currency mortgage loans. The bank is to have Ft 3 billion of capital, 49% of that provided by the state and 51% by private investors. Webbank will have only one branch, but its operations will be based entirely on the internet, to keep operating costs low.
EU Orders Malév Hungarian Airlines To Repay State Aid
- 12 Jan 2012 10:35 AM
- business
"The European Commission yesterday ordered Malév to repay almost Ft 100 billion to the state, after ruling that government financial assistance for the airline during 2007-10 constituted illegal state aid. In essence, the EU competition authority found that Malév could not have obtained such financing from the market on similar conditions as offered by the state.
